In contrast to the typical anime romance being characterized by drama or fantasy, some narratives portray their love stories authentically, focusing on genuine emotions, sincerity, and minor transformations. These tales suggest that in love, there’s often less drama and more about understanding, accepting, and being truthful with each other.
This collection shines in portraying heartfelt and authentic romantic tales, focusing on characters whose love experiences resonate with us. For those seeking a touch of relatable romance, here are top-notch anime recommendations.
1. Toradora!
Taiga Aisaka and Ryuuji Takasu

The romantic journey of Taiga and Ryuuji unfolds in the series, revealing the humorous and chaotic aspects of adolescent love. Initially, their relationship is marked by disagreements and blunders, but over time, they grow more intertwined, developing a deeper bond. As they come to appreciate each other better, their feelings deepen, revealing the intricacies and allure of one another.
The transition from empathizing with each other’s struggles to developing feelings of love appears authentic and mirrors the beginning of many genuine relationships. This anime also depicts even the most challenging emotions and awkward moments in love, giving it a realistic portrayal of how love can unexpectedly unfold.
2. Your Lie in April
Kousei Arima and Kaori Miyazono

Your Lie in April” explores various facets of love – enchanting, agonizing, and fleeting. Despite its complexity, their relationship revolves around mutual aid and artistic self-expression. Kaori serves as a catalyst for Kousei’s emergence from melancholy, and he continues to stand by her even when he struggles to grasp the gravity of her predicament.
The bond between them isn’t immediately clear, and it’s complex with moments of joy and sorrow – much like the unpredictable nature of genuine love. This anime beautifully illustrates how profoundly two individuals can impact one another, regardless of societal expectations or conventional notions of a relationship.
3. Weathering With You
Hodaka Morishima and Hina Amano

In the anime “Weathering With You,” a heartfelt human romance serves as the backbone for its otherworldly narrative. The connection between Hodaka and Hina feels authentic, stemming not only from romantic feelings but also shared hardships and common interests. Their unity deepens through acts of kindness towards each other and their mutual need to navigate a world indifferent to their struggles.
In a heartfelt recollection, I find their love tale to be exceptionally unforgettable due to its raw portrayal of youthful passion and deep-seated emotions. Hodaka’s final act encapsulates the complexities of young love—a blend of frenzied feelings and genuine earnestness. The narrative doesn’t shy away from presenting life in a less than rosy light; instead, it underscores that pursuing love may lead to choices that seem insurmountable.
4. From Me to You (Kimi ni Todoke)
Sawako Kuronuma & Shouta Kazehaya

Kimi ni Todoke offers an authentic portrayal of young love experiences. Over time, the relationship between Sawako and Kazehaya evolves subtly, with conversations, doubts, and the gradual unfolding of their emotions at the forefront. Since Sawako struggles to communicate her feelings, the narrative highlights the challenges faced by those who often find it difficult to express themselves due to being misunderstood by others.
Kazehaya doesn’t actively save her, yet tenderly assists and acknowledges her growth. The dynamic between them avoids becoming a typical romantic saga, instead fostering a bond based on comprehension and affection. It beautifully encapsulates the endearing shyness of early love in a manner that resonates with all.
5. Horimiya
Kyoko Hori & Izumi Miyamura

What makes Horimiya stand out is its portrayal of how individuals navigate their relationships post-high school dating, focusing on the organic growth of friendship through mutual revelation of personal flaws and past life stories. The authenticity of their bond stems from acknowledging each other’s vulnerabilities.
Miyamura is often overlooked due to his unassuming looks, yet he’s slow to reveal himself. On the other hand, Hori seems extroverted but grapples with self-doubt. Their lives are filled with complexities, encompassing bewilderment, envy, and adolescence, interspersed with amusing incidents and tender moments. This romance is underpinned by accepting each other and fostering deep emotional bonds, similar to the dynamics found in genuine relationships.
6. Garden of Words
Takao Akizuki & Yukari Yukino

The movie “Garden of Words” narrates a heartwarming tale about a unique kind of love that transcends age gaps and societal status. What binds Takao and Yukari is their shared sense of solitude and the solace they find in each other, rather than physical attraction. The film’s emphasis on peaceful moments spent in a garden suggests that love can blossom even in tranquility, without needing grand gestures or loud declarations.
This anime delicately explores the challenges and complexities of a romance involving a significant age gap – a situation often met with disapproval in society. It portrays love as both a source of solace and perplexity, ultimately leading to personal growth. The series presents an unusual yet compelling depiction of non-traditional relationships that resonates surprisingly well with real-life experiences.
7. Wotakoi: Love Is Hard for Otaku
Narumi Momose & Hirotaka Nifuji

Wotakoi presents a fresh romance narrative involving two longtime friends who found camaraderie through their mutual geeky interests and now work together. The core of Narumi and Hirotaka’s relationship is built on friendship, mutual understanding, and a willingness to make concessions, as opposed to extravagance or lofty principles.
In the anime, their romantic connection develops as they share similar routines and communicate openly, reflecting real-life relationships where maturity, active participation, and patience are key. The story demonstrates that harmonious coexistence of daily activities and romance is possible, implying that love can thrive through shared pastimes or simply being supportive after work hours.
